European Leaders Propose Ceasefire in Ukraine, Supported by U.s.

Leaders from the UK, France, Germany, and Poland arrived in Kyiv last night, proposing an immediate and unconditional ceasefire in Ukraine.

The initiative is supported by 30 countries. They held a joint call with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ky and U.S. President Donald Trump to discuss peace agreement plans.

The U.S. president agreed to support their 30-day unconditional ceasefire proposal between Russia and Ukraine, threatening sanctions if Russia refuses.
